what is the process of finding the prime factors of a compound number.

Answer:Step 1: Divide the given number by the smallest prime number.  Step 2: Again, divide the quotient by the smallest prime number.Step 3: Repeat the process, until the quotient becomes 1.Step 4: Finally, multiply all the prime factors.
